The Future of British Politics: Predictions for 2026

As we look ahead to the next year, the landscape of British politics seems ripe for transformation. In this article, we’ll dive into what the next twelve months could mean for the UK political system, addressing key questions about party leadership, local elections, and Britain’s role on the global stage.

Will Party Leaders Remain in Office?

One of the pressing questions is whether the current party leaders will still hold their positions a year from now. Political leadership is often unpredictable, especially in a climate where public opinion can shift rapidly. With various challenges ahead, it could be a testing time for established leaders.

Implications of Local Elections

The upcoming local elections are anticipated to be significant. These elections can serve as a barometer for national sentiment and may trigger profound changes within UK politics. Will voters lean towards traditional parties, or will they embrace new options? The outcome could reshape alliances and strategies on a much larger scale.

Britain’s Role in Europe and Beyond

Another crucial aspect to consider is Britain’s place in Europe and the world. After numerous debates and shifts post-Brexit, how will the UK’s foreign and domestic policies evolve? The next year could determine whether Britain solidifies its independence or seeks stronger ties with European nations and other global partners.
